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0232342 52047390714 013550 9491
79 896388
79 896388
78 895197 931 987351 129
All about undefined
Interested in learning more?
79 896388
78 895197 931 987351 129
See more
57803638 614
278440436 80 0612
See more
75214 910579
16 46954 06834602788 2160142365 512
See more